Speed operations carried out yesterday resulted in traffic offence reports being issued.
Officers from Rushcliffe South Neighbourhood Policing Team were out yesterday afternoon Friday 9 December conducting speed checks in Cotgrave and Tollerton following a number of complaints regarding speeding motorists.
Officers spoke to a number of motorists and issued a number of Traffic Offence Reports.
Motorists are advised to watch their speed and manner of driving as local officers will be conducting further speed operations across the Rushcliffe South region as part of the ongoing Fatal Four campaign across the region.
